Chunchon vs Passo Fundo Climate & Distance Between

Brazil flag
  • The distance between Chunchon, North Korea and Passo Fundo, Brazil is approximately 18,942 km or 11,771 mi.
  • To reach Chunchon in this distance one would set out from Passo Fundo bearing 359.4° or N and follow the great circles arc to approach Chunchon bearing 180.7° or S .
  • Chunchon has a hot summer continental climate with dry winters (Dwa) whereas Passo Fundo has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a).
  • Chunchon is in or near the cool temperate wet forest biome whereas Passo Fundo is in or near the subtropical moist forest biome.
  • The annual mean temperature is 6.9 °C (12.4°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 20.3 °C (36.5°F) more in Chunchon. The continentality subtype is truly continental as opposed to barely hyperoce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 491.3 mm (19.3 in) less which is equivalent to 491.3 l/m² (12.06 US gal/ft²) or 4,913,000 l/ha (525,232 US gal/ac) less. About 5/7 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 8.9° lower in Chunchon than in Passo Fundo.
  • Relative humidity levels are 0.7% lower.
  • The mean dew point temperature is 6.6°C (11.8°F) lower.
